Default 96 civic car surges when cold

I have a 96 civic ex with a d16y8. The problem is when the car is cold it lack some power when you start to drive then when it warms up its fine. I re placed both o2 sensors. And did a full tune up plugs, wire cap rotor and wires. Plugs are gap at .44 someone told me it could be the idle control valve so cleaned it and its still doing thr samething, so i bought a new one and still the same problem the car has no cat just a test pipe thsts the way i bought it and theres no engine check lights on
